外壳和功能 - 纤细和轻巧
通过Pad Air,Oppo带来了一款拥有10.36英寸屏幕的轻型平板电脑,它不是最便宜的设备之一,但它看起来也非常别致。
一条塑料条横跨背面的外壳边缘,由于其图案让人想起树皮或波浪。一方面,这条塑料条确保了更好的第一印象,因为背面的其他部分是由金属制成的。另一方面,它的光泽效果与外壳的其他部分不同,因此是一个视觉亮点。
这款平板电脑相当轻,只有440克,而且轮廓非常纤细,只有6.9毫米。不过,这个棱角分明的外壳拿在手里感觉很好。屏幕的边缘是通常的大小,所以你可以握住平板电脑而不会无意中触发触摸屏上的指令。
稳定性很好,但平板电脑在某些地方会被压住并轻微扭曲。
奥普提供了两种存储变体的平板电脑。
- 4GB内存/64GB大容量存储。300欧元
- 4GB内存/128GB大容量存储。350欧元
没有LTE变体,也没有用于移动支付的NFC模块。
然而,存储空间可以通过microSD插槽扩展。在我们使用Angelbird V60参考卡的基准测试中,读取率反复下降,但该阅读器在其他方面提供了良好的传输率。

通讯、软件和操作 - 人脸识别的问题
由于有了WiFi 5,Oppo Pad Air可以相当迅速地浏览WLAN。然而,在我们用参考路由器华硕ROG Rapture AXE11000进行的测试中,我们注意到该平板电脑在接收方向上比竞争对手要慢一些,而传输方面的问题较少。
WLAN模块的接收在路由器附近是完美的,在10米的距离和穿过3堵墙时,它的信号强度仍然是50%。互联网页面在那里的加载速度也相当快,所以你不必为Pad Air在家里到处安装WLAN中继器。
Oppo的ColorOS 12.1是基于Android 12。在测试时,这款平板电脑仍然合理地更新了2022年12月的安全补丁。奥普已经承诺了很长时间的更新,但只针对某些型号。Pad Air将被更新多长时间还有待观察。至少计划在2013年上半年更新到Android 13。
由于120赫兹,触摸屏的反应非常灵敏,可以精确地使用到角落。
该平板电脑没有用于生物识别解锁的指纹传感器。然而,可以使用面部识别。这并不是很好的工作。你必须把你的脸靠近平板电脑,但即使这样也不能可靠地识别。由于缺乏额外的硬件,这种方法也不是很安全。

照相机 - 你可以拍摄照片...
与大多数平板电脑一样,相机设备也相当简单。背面有一个海力士的800万像素传感器。它拍摄的照片有些暗淡,不是很详细,在黑暗或非常明亮的地方也很明显缺乏动态。 在放大的情况下,由于镜头的保护玻璃不均匀,图片质量很差。
在光线很弱、对比度很高的情况下,效果也相当平庸;至少你可以在照片中认出一些东西。然而,许多地方看起来像素很高,动态效果也很不理想。
视频可以在1080p和最多30帧的情况下录制。自动对焦在这里有延迟,而且在光线较弱的情况下颜色也会丢失。
前置摄像头的分辨率为500万像素。在光线良好的情况下,它可以拍出可用的自拍,但它显示了放大后显示的细节有多粗糙。在黑暗区域也缺乏细节。

Oppo指定360尼特为Pad Air显示屏的最大亮度。我们的测量结果略低于此,Oppo Pad Air也是对比领域中屏幕最暗的平板电脑。亮度足够在客厅里使用,但在户外很快就会出现反光问题。
作为回报,该面板的最大帧率为120赫兹,这是所有竞争对手都无法声称的。因此,滚动更顺畅,平板电脑的反应能力也更强。
对比度相当低,不应期待Oppo Pad Air的显示屏有明亮的色彩。在详细的测量中,肉眼也可以看到明亮的灰度中的偏蓝。特别是明亮的橙色调强烈地偏离了色彩空间的最佳状态。
在我们的测量中,我们没有检测到显示器的PWM。

性能、排放和电池寿命 - 良好的运行时间
随着 高通Snapdragon 680oppo公司选择了一种经常用于价格较低的平板电脑的SoC:例如 华为MatePad SE或 Honor Pad 8.
它为大部分流畅的系统操作提供了足够的性能,但你不应该期待更高的要求,多任务处理也可能是一个问题,这取决于使用的应用程序。 小米的红米Pad提供了相当多的动力。
尽管有120赫兹的屏幕,但要求高的游戏玩家可能不得不另寻他处;SoC的功率不足以满足许多移动游戏的高设置。
OPPO可以在内存方面得分:制造商安装了UFS 2.2闪存,而不是缓慢的eMMC,从而使华为和三星的平板电脑退居次席。这缩短了加载时间,加快了数据传输速度。
我们注意到,在温度测量中,即使在较长的负载下,平板电脑也几乎没有升温。此外,即使在多次基准运行后,SoC仍然保持其性能。
我们喜欢扬声器的声音,它不会过度膨胀,还集成了较低的中音。那些仍然喜欢连接耳机或外部扬声器的人可以通过USB-C或蓝牙来实现。无线编解码器是aptX、aptX HD、SBC、AAC和LDAC。
在电池寿命方面,这款轻便的平板电脑以其相当高容量的电池而令人信服,在我们的WLAN测试中,它的电池寿命达到13:43小时。小米 小米红米Pad仍然可以做得更好,但Oppo Pad Air总体上非常适用于日常使用,在不插电的情况下绝对可以维持一天的高强度使用。
如果你确实要给它充电,你可以用高达18瓦的功率来做。电池需要大约3个小时,直到再次充满电。

结论 - 如果你能负担得起,你会得到一个好的平板电脑
Oppo Pad Air并不十分便宜,但它提供了一个非常别致和轻巧的外壳,一个大电池,可以实现长时间运行,以及快速的内存。
黑屏显示,Oppo Pad Air的首选使用领域是室内。因此,摄像头更适合于扫描东西或做视觉笔记,而不是拍摄伟大的自然风光。
这款平板电脑的一个特点是其快速的120赫兹屏幕,可以实现非常流畅的滚动,也可以在没有PWM的情况下进行管理。
你不应该过分依赖人脸识别:它的工作方式比其他平板电脑更不可靠,更笨拙。
Oppo Pad Air是一款并不便宜的平板电脑,拥有120赫兹的屏幕,良好的扬声器,以及较长的运行时间。
华为 华为MatePad SE提供了相同的SoC,价格却低得多,但你必须接受其操作系统的特殊性。 三星的Galaxy Tab A8也根据要求提供了LTE,但电池的寿命没有那么长。
价格和可用性
由于专利纠纷,Oppo目前没有在德国通过自己的网站销售该平板电脑。
然而,你可以从amazon.de获得它:与64 GB的大容量存储版本在测试时的价格约为271欧元,而amazon.de提供128GB的平板电脑,价格为314欧元。
